You may notice this Saturday a few of Frankston’s iconic landmarks will be lit up green this Saturday. This is to support the global Light Up for Mito initiative, for World Mito Week. 

Landmarks worldwide are glowing green to raise awareness of Mitochondrial disease, a little-known, life-limiting genetic disorder.
